Addressing Bias and Fairness
The potential for AI models to perpetuate or amplify existing societal biases remains a critical concern. As GPT-7 processes vast amounts of internet data, it risks inheriting and reflecting human biases present in that data. Addressing this will require continuous research into bias detection, mitigation strategies, and the development of more transparent and interpretable AI systems. Ensuring diverse and representative training datasets will be crucial, along with robust auditing mechanisms to promote fairness across all applications.
